Transaction 43adadb103a60efb6d5d18e0ceaad64ae6105dd9290c369e8a0f650af6c043a6

1 Input
2 Outputs
  • 43adadb103a60efb6d5d18e0ceaad64ae6105dd9290c369e8a0f650af6c043a6:0
  • value  41731420
    address  3CLyhJSQiDgy8KAdvHsUNaGZ3BTM7JqjHG
  • 43adadb103a60efb6d5d18e0ceaad64ae6105dd9290c369e8a0f650af6c043a6:1
  • value  576649
    address  31nE81zNezHxiDLWe45A5i9fg8Mc7x1v5R